Make it Perfect Brush Kit/Essential
What’s the big deal about it? One individual MAC Brush never goes below P1200. I got my MAC 217 Brush (MAC’s most popular eyeshadow brush) for around P1870. Waiting for the brush kits is always worth it because you get five brushes for around P3400 to P3800. The only real difference is that the handles are shorter. And that’s not such a bad thing at all.. It’s easier to lug around and they’re even special edition ones.
From left to right: 266 SE, 129 SE, 275 SE, 190 SE, 226 SE

The Essential kit to me is the most functional. It has everything I’ll need for my everyday makeup. A foundation brush (190 SE), a powder/blush brush (129 SE), a soft fluffly angled eyeshadow brush (275 SE), a crease/blending eyeshadow brush (226 SE) and an small angle brush perfect for creating precise lines both on the brows and the eyelids (266 SE). BRUSH DESCRIPTIONS:
266 SE Small Angle Brush
For creating sharp, precise lines. This brush has fibres which are carefully arranged to form a perfect angle
129 SE Powder/Blush Brush
All-purpose for blush or face powder. This brush is particularly good for blush application. The fibers are soft and form a full, rounded shape.
275 SE Medium Angled Shading Brush
For applying and blending eye shadow. This brush has soft, smooth fibers and a full, angled design.
190 SE Foundation Brush
Pro-quality. A foundation brush designed to create a smooth, even finish, flawless look. Works well with any M·A·C foundation, including Studio Fix and Studio Tech. Use to apply, distribute, and blend foundation into all areas in the face.
226 SE Small Tapered Blending Brush
The thinner and more tapered version of the 224 Tapered Blending Brush which is a for controlled eye shadow application.
